Cardinal Health
Cardinal Health is a global, integrated healthcare services and products company connecting the world of healthcare. With over 48,000 employees across North America, Europe, and Asia-Pacific, we provide pharmaceuticals, medical products, and pharmacy services to hospitals, pharmacies, and healthcare providers. Our Nuclear Pharmacy division specializes in radiopharmaceuticals, ensuring safe delivery of radioactive drugs for diagnostic and therapeutic use under strict FDA and state regulations. At Cardinal Health, innovation meets reliability, supporting acute care, oncology, and cardiology practices nationwide.
The Supervisor, Nuclear Pharmacy position at our Roseville, MN facility offers a leadership opportunity in a highly specialized field. Reporting to pharmacy management, you'll oversee daily operations, supervise technician staff, and ensure compliance with federal and state guidelines for radiopharmaceutical handling. This full-time role features rotating shifts (11:30pm-7:30am, 4am-12pm, 5am-1pm, 8:30am-4:30pm, Monday-Friday), with weekend, on-call, and holiday rotations. Flexibility is key, as is comfort in a nuclear environment. Salary ranges from $124,900 to $196,350 USD annually, with potential upside based on experience.

Q: Is a PharmD required? Yes, Bachelor's in Pharmacy or PharmD is mandatory, plus MN licensure.
Q: What shifts will I work? Rotating Monday-Friday shifts, plus rotational weekends/on-call/holidays.
Q: Is nuclear experience necessary? Preferred; comfort with repetitive tasks and nuclear settings required.
Q: What's the travel expectation? 5-10% for business needs and multi-state licensing.
Q: How does Cardinal Health support licensure? Assistance provided for obtaining licenses in other states as needed.
